What is a remote medical interpreter Somali?

A Remote Medical Interpreter Somali is a trained language professional who facilitates communication between Somali-speaking patients and healthcare providers via phone or video calls. Their primary role is to ensure that medical information is accurately conveyed between parties who do not share a common language, helping to prevent misunderstandings and ensure quality care. Remote interpreters work from a location outside the healthcare facility, providing services through secure telehealth platforms. They must be proficient in both Somali and English and have a strong understanding of medical terminology and confidentiality requirements.

What are some common challenges faced by remote Somali medical interpreters and how can they be addressed?

Remote Somali medical interpreters often encounter challenges such as managing technical difficulties, ensuring confidentiality, and navigating cultural differences between patients and healthcare providers. To address these, interpreters should familiarize themselves with telehealth platforms, maintain a private and quiet workspace, and stay updated on medical terminology in both languages. Regular training in cultural competency and clear communication with both patients and providers also help ensure smooth, effective interpretation sessions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ote medical interpreter Somali?

To thrive as a Remote Medical Interpreter Somali, you need native-level proficiency in Somali and English, a strong understanding of medical terminology, and often a certification in medical interpreting. Familiarity with remote interpreting platforms, secure communication tools, and knowledge of HIPAA compliance are typically required. Outstanding listening skills, cultural sensitivity, and the ability to remain neutral help interpreters excel in sensitive healthcare conversations. These skills ensure clear, accurate communication between patients and providers, supporting effective care and patient safety.

Spoken Language Minimum Qualifications
  • Fluent and have strong verbal communication skills in both the source and target language (Zophei-to-English or vice-a-versa).
  • Successful completion of a medical language proficiency assessment focused on interpreter protocols and knowledge of medical terminology.
  • Extensive knowledge of code of ethics and standards of practice (IMIA, NBCMI and NCIHC).
  • HIPAA compliant work environment/setting.
  • HIPAA Training for Business Associates certificate (completed within the last year).
Preferred Qualifications
  • Degree or certifications in interpreting practices.
  • National Medical Interpreter Certification by CCHI or NBCMI.
  • Accredited Medical Interpreting Training course (i.e.: ALTA, MITS, Bridging the Gap, MiTio, Cross-Cultural training, 40-hour accredited medical courses).
  • 2 years of medical interpreting experience, within a hospital or clinical setting.
